Output fb8f6959a35e2141ceb9d9755b020ccc901ad7a93905f75d6d48d88bdeed3f7f:1

value
16578200
script pubkey
OP_0 OP_PUSHBYTES_20 dd1a313f8273e494360a96935b0681dc86b47f8f
address
bc1qm5drz0uzw0jfgds2j6f4kp5pmjrtglu0zzn3y7
transaction
fb8f6959a35e2141ceb9d9755b020ccc901ad7a93905f75d6d48d88bdeed3f7f
confirmations
287881
spent
true